I grew up in Ohio around a similar sect as the Amish -- the Dunkard Brethren. They had a horse and buggy church and a car church but one thing they had in common was the latest farm equipment. The horse and buggy church kids used to go on dates on the modern tractor into town. They always referred to themselves as the car church and horse and buggy church and I don't know the real name of either church to this day.
They dressed the same as the Amish so I don't know the difference except they were pacifist and wouldn't lift a firearm to protect their own but would go hunting.
